How to Tell If Your Car Speakers are Blown Out

  1. Distorted sound, hissing, and fuzziness.
  2. Telltale popping or rattling instead of music.
  3. Lack of bass, treble, or mid-tones.
  4. Lack of vibration from the speakers.
  5. Checking speakers for impedance.

How can I tell if my speakers are Realtek?

The “Speakers” (Realtek) should be set as default playback device. You can test the speakers in the Playback panel. Open the Realtek HD Audio Manager and check the Left/Right balance and make sure it is in the center position. The front panel headphone jack is made for a regular 1/4″ stereo plug.
